Guthrie Arcv2CAD is a specialized conversion utility developed by Guthrie Software, designed to bridge the gap between Geographic Information Systems (GIS) and Computer-Aided Design (CAD) environments. Its primary function is to convert widely-used SHP files into DWG and DXF formats, essential for professionals in civil engineering and urban planning. This capability allows for the seamless integration of GIS data into CAD workflows, facilitating more efficient project development.
Guthrie Arcv2CAD serves as a critical tool for GIS professionals needing to leverage their spatial data within CAD drafting and design environments. The software specializes in the conversion of shape files (SHP), a standard vector data storage format for GIS software, into formats like DWG and DXF. These latter formats are universally recognized and utilized by CAD applications, enabling users to incorporate precise geographic information into their engineering and planning projects.
The core strength of Guthrie Arcv2CAD lies in its ability to perform precise file conversions from SHP to DWG and DXF formats. It is engineered to maintain the integrity of geographic data during this process, ensuring that attributes such as elevation and postal information, which can be represented on the Z-axis, are accurately transferred. This meticulous conversion supports the detailed nature of GIS datasets when they are moved into a CAD context.

For users requiring high-volume conversions, Guthrie Arcv2CAD offers a command-line version. This enables batch processing, allowing multiple SHP files to be converted automatically without manual intervention for each file. Prior to conversion, users can also customize various shape features, providing control over the output data and ensuring it meets specific project requirements. This level of customization is particularly valuable for large-scale projects with diverse data needs.

In urban planning, city models and land parcel data are frequently managed using GIS. Arcv2CAD enables urban planners to import these SHP datasets into CAD environments for detailed site planning, zoning analysis, and the development of infrastructure layouts. This integration supports the visualization and manipulation of urban spatial data with CAD tools.
Civil engineers often work with terrain models, utility networks, and boundary data stored in SHP format. Guthrie Arcv2CAD allows for the conversion of this data into DWG or DXF files, which can then be used in CAD software like AutoCAD for designing roads, bridges, and other infrastructure projects. This capability ensures that engineering designs are based on accurate topographical and locational information.

The software’s compatibility is further enhanced by its independence from specific GIS application suites. This means users can extract SHP data from virtually any GIS software and convert it, streamlining workflows that involve data exchange between different software ecosystems.
The practical application of Guthrie Arcv2CAD is demonstrated in scenarios where GIS data needs to be used alongside CAD tools for detailed design and analysis. For instance, municipal infrastructure projects frequently require the overlay of GIS-derived information onto precise CAD drawings.
A common use case involves converting land survey data collected using GPS and managed in SHP format into DWG files. This allows surveyors and civil engineers to integrate exact property boundaries and topographical features into their AutoCAD designs for new developments. Another scenario includes urban planning departments using Arcv2CAD to convert zoning maps and demographic data from SHP files into DXF format for architects to use in site layout planning.
